Practice take off and landing with the Island Hopper to get a feel for landing Mk.3 aircraft. Being heavy they require a gentle touchdown.

To land the I-4, one third throttle, less than 5 m/s drop rate.

To land the I-80, two thirds throttle, less than 5 m/s drop rate.

Landing on the Island with the I-80 takes some practice but with the I-80 Mark III it's not near impossible anymore. Tip: the Island runway is 134m above sea level. If you come in at two thirds throttle with less than 5 m/s drop about 5-10 meters above 134m, you will be able to land it beautifully. Just hit your brakes and throttle down the second or two after you touchdown. Watch your angle and your back wheels, you want to catch your back wheels, not your tail, on landing. 20m practice and you will nail it every time. Unlock the wheels and invert the rear wheels to turn it around on the island and take off again.

The I-80......... Gosh is that thing hard to land, no pics cuz well, i reverted flight before i thought of taking a pic, and it took an hour to get it the first time :P

I discovered it's easier to land if the wings are strutted up more, and you double up on the landing gear. Most crashes result in the vertical force slamming one's engines into the runway on touchdown. This is fixed by strutting the wings so they aren't as flexible. I'll be releasing an updated I-80 that looks and flys better. Bear in mind I only spent 1.5 hours designing the I-80 without any prior Mk.3 building experience. I want to tweak it to fly better. Sorry for taking so long, but HERE is the .craft file.

Changes are the following:

- Strutted up the Wings so they won´t flex that much anymore, hence enhancing flight stability

- Lowered the Elevators (those pitch things on the back) to get the Center of Lift more in line with the Center of Mass

- Trippled the back landing gear

- and every control surface has its purpose now i.e. roll only on the ailerons on the wing tips and yaw only controlable via the rudder

I have updated the OP to showcase the I-80 Mark III. It is ready for download. Very stable, flies up without needing the whole runway, lands beautifully, even for novices. Let me know what you think!

I realigned the elevators, heightened the tail, doubled the landing gear (triple not needed), rearranged the fuel lines and struts from CGroinder's version, canted the front wings to give a slight positive lift, and lowered them from the windows to look normal, and moved them back for balance. Finally was able to move the wheels back to a more stable landing position. Very stable craft now. Very beautiful. Let me know how you think it flies!
